On Minimization of the Group Variability of Intermittent Renewable Generators //Short conference version//
We discuss an approach in minimization of the group variability of generation in a system of intermittent renewable sources using the portfolio theory, whereby the total variability of a system, that can be modeled using various parameters as goal functions, is minimized given any desired level of expected long-term generation. An extensive analysis was carried out on a set of time series of measured generation data obtained from twenty wind plants in Croatia over a five- year period in one hour, and fifteen minute, time resolutions. The choice of the goal function most relevant for the operational (and economic) consequences of short-term variability is discussed.
